Output 31defc1ae762991dfd24507a6cb72a1fde7b02cbc3bd0a7c4df67b6cbf3ca87a:1

value
42321
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35e54176c6629fa422a7cb728c12e4ddd0e31662 OP_EQUALVERIFY OP_CHECKSIG
address
15uyT8kQyVwSprwsG1cKkmpCdhkAgZeTp2
transaction
31defc1ae762991dfd24507a6cb72a1fde7b02cbc3bd0a7c4df67b6cbf3ca87a
confirmations
39406
spent
true